Handover — Lost Badge Procedure

Hey — quick note for the Calbray contractors this week: if anyone loses a badge, send them to the hut by Gate 2, not reception (saves everyone a trek). They'll need photo ID and their supervisor's name. A replacement prints in about ten minutes. To get through Gate 2 without a badge, punch in the temporary door code below.

staff pass of tajog-bahap = bdg-GTUUI-82661

Step 4: Cut over from the legacy Drainpipe queue to Conveyor. Stop the Drainpipe workers, verify zero in-flight jobs via the admin panel, then flip the QUEUE_BACKEND flag on Ferrowood staging first. Conveyor releases must be signed before rollout. Use the deploy key below when pushing the new worker image.

rollout seal: bky13_xktdH9qi728Bp

Annual Billing Transition — Manager Access Only

This page documents the planned move of Larkspur Suite customers from monthly to annual billing. Migration proceeds in three waves, beginning with accounts renewing after June. Finance has modelled a temporary cash-flow dip in wave one, offset by improved retention assumptions in waves two and three. Heads of department must brief their teams only on the public timeline. The sensitive commercial rationale is recorded immediately below.

confidential, kahog-bawif: The northern region missed its Pramir quota by 20.0 percent last quarter. Casaxek Freight plans to lower the Fraion list price by 41.5 percent in December. The finance team signed off on a budget of $236.4 million for Project Druius. The renewal with Fenysix Partners closes at $91.3 million a year, 2.1 percent below the last contract.

## Meet the Metrics Sidecar

Support folks: every Copperline service ships with a little sidecar called Tallyhut that aggregates metrics locally before shipping them upstream. If a customer reports missing graphs, the sidecar has usually stalled — a restart from the fleet console fixes most cases. If the console session itself is locked, the recovery dialog wants the passphrase below.

vault phrase of kagup-kaguf = olimir-goriel-casdor